Bank Draft:Aiken Electric's Draft Bank automatically drafts your checking account each month for the amount of your electric bill. You'll still get a monthly statement showing how much electricity you used and how much it costs. Auto-Pay:One time set up that allows you to automatically charge payment to a credit card account or subtract from your checking or savings account on the same day every month. To sign up, access your account using Pay By Net and select the Payments tab. Account must have a zero balance at time of registration. Phone Payment Options:For your convenience Aiken Electric Cooperative accepts Master Card, Visa, and Electronic Check payments via phone. Our automated payment system can be access 24h a day at 803-649-6245 (Profile must be set previously set up for use). Advance Pay:A prepay account is set up so the member pays in advance of using electricity. Current members pay no disconnect or reconnect fees. With the prepay account, new members are allowed to begin service without paying a deposit. Members make small payments with increased frequency. More information. Levelized Billing:Levelized Billing is available to Cooperative members who wish to be able to budget in advance for their utility bills. Levelized billing uses a rolling average of your electric bill for the most recent 12 months. Click here for more information. |
